Artist:
Cesaria Evora
Cesaria Evora, a Cape Verdean with a rich alto voice, has been accurately described as a cross between Edith Piaf and Billie Holiday. It wasn't until 1988, though, that Evora traveled to Paris to record, and her fourth album, 1992's Miss Perfumado, made her a major star in France and Portugal. Her 1994 album, Cesaria Evora, duplicated that triumph, and it's this latter recording which has become her first U.S. release. Evora, celebrated in Europe as the "Barefoot Diva," is now 52, but she is still able to give every word a breathy intimacy even as she fills it with a pitch-perfect, full-toned resonance. Artist:
Manu Chao
As one of the driving forces in the French-Spanish ethno-punk band Mano Negra, songwriter-guitarist Chao delivers a surprising solo endeavor. Centered around a simple editorial writing style and an acoustic guitar, this album chronicles his political and personal travels around the world, studying the foibles of life in Latin America and the Caribbean, through Africa and back to Europe. He quotes but never actually plays salsa, son, reggae, Latin pop, and African folk music, all to the service of his songs (written and sung in English, French, and Spanish). Artist:
Le Mystere Des Voix Bulgares
When this thrilling, spine-tingling soundtrack first struck Western ears, back in 1986, the effect seemed almost frightening in its intensity, like a Greek tragedy. The women's voices combine in a haunting mixture of harshness and purity, the very opposite of the Western notion of a ladies' choir although many of them were, in fact, members of the Women's Chorus of Bulgarian State Radio. This is not simple folk music. The songs themselves are ancient, mostly dating from the years of Turkish domination, but shaped and refined over the years by the singers themselves, working with some of Bulgaria's leading composers. Based on Irish folk dancing styles, Riverdance was originally devised as a 20-minute intermission entertainment for the Eurovision Song Contest. There, its phenomenal reception inspired composer Bill Whelan to expand the piece into a full-length stage show, still centred around Irish music, but now telling a loose story of many different peoples who in the twentieth century have found themselves émigrés. The paradoxically formal yet expressive, sensual and exhilarating energy of traditional Irish dance and Irish folk music is only the beginning.
